This invited talk was delivered at the University of Cambridge as part of their Department of Slavonic Studies' biennial public lecture series for 2015-16. The lecture series, entitled ‘A Sense of Place’, explored the lived environment of East Europe, Russia and Eurasia through the lens of sensory awareness and human emotion. It examined the sounds and textures, scents and sights that produce a 'sense of place' -- that is, the practices, perceptions and emotions that shape the deeply felt character of a site.
